Slowwwww

OK so i think what happened to me last night was totally my fault i ate to fast. Now that i have a little restriction going on i need to chew and eat slower and i need to be conscience and make sure i do this as i was starting to eat my lunch and got the same feeling as last night so i stopped put my food away then when that feeling was gone i tried eating again only much much slower and counting while i was chewing and it went down no problems .

I am glad to have some restriction this time after my fill Wednesday as i really had no resrtiction before.
